Cobia shows up in large numbers, and proportions - Outdoors - MiamiHerald.com: "If you would like to share in this beachfront bonanza, you probably have a few more prime fishing days left. The annual cobia run from Panama City Beach to Orange Beach, Ala., got started a month late this season -- probably because of unseasonably cold weather. The spring migration of the large brown fighters -- known locally as ``ling'' or ``lemonfish'' -- tends to peak right around the April full moon, which was Wednesday."
